Abstract
LA INVENCION SE REFIERE A UN TRANSMISOR (50) DE POSICION INDUCTIVO CON UNA BOBINA (53) DE EXCITACION, UNA DISPOSICION (52) DE BOBINA DE MEDICION Y UN DISPOSITIVO (51,51) DE GUIA-FLUJO A BASE DE MATERIAL FERROMAGNETICO, QUE PARA EL FLUJO MAGNETICO GENERADO EN LA BOBINA EXCITADORA DISPONE DE UNA VIA (VIA DE MEDICION) CERRADA EN FORMA DE ANILLO, QUE ABARCA AL MENOS UN ESPACIO, EN CUYA ZONA SE POSICIONA LA DISPOSICION DE BOBINA DE MEDIDA, DE TAL MODO QUE EL FLUJO MAGNETICO QUE PASA SE MODIFICA EN DEPENDENCIA DE LA POSICION A SER SUPERVISADA. SE HA PREVISTO PARA LA MEJORA DEL COMPORTAMIENTO DE LAS LINEAS CARACTERISTICAS Y PARA LA ELEVACION DE LA EXACTITUD DE MEDICION, QUE PUEDAN SER RECORRIDAS POR DOS BOBINAS (54,55) DE MEDICION VECINAS, CUYAS SUPERFICIES PUEDEN SER DISPUESTAS PARA EL FLUJO DE MEDICION EN FORMA VARIABLE, Y CUYA DIFERENCIA DEL SEÑAL DE SALIDA SE INDUCE EN LA SEÑAL DE POSICION, QUE A PARTIR DE LAS SUPERFICIES CIRCUNDANTES DE LA BOBINA DE MEDICION MUESTRAN AL MENOS UNA PIEZA DE BORDE CONJUNTA, A TRAVES DE LA CUAL PUEDEN DESPLAZARSE HACIA EL INTERIOR DEL FLUJO DE MEDICION.
